Tamper Data
Have you ever used Burp Suite? If yes, then surely you have changed the HTTP, and HTTPS requests various times to find any bugs like open redirection, etc. So Tamper Data is similar to the Burp suite used to monitor and modify HTTP and HTTPS requests and responses which are not generally visible to users. We can say that Tamper Data is a piece of Burp Suite. Most Security Researchers do fuzzing, and for this, we often have to play with requests and responses by changing the headers, modifying the parameter, etc. So for this purpose, Tamper Data will help you a lot.
